Not
Bu sayfaya erişim yetkilendirme gerektiriyor. Oturum açmayı veya dizinleri değiştirmeyi deneyebilirsiniz.
Bu sayfaya erişim yetkilendirme gerektiriyor. Dizinleri değiştirmeyi deneyebilirsiniz.
Applies to:Azure SQL Yönetilen Örneği
Bu makalede, Azure SQL Yönetilen Örneği güncelleştirme ilkesi ve nasıl değiştirileceği açıklanmaktadır. Güncelleştirme ilkesi, Azure'daki en son SQL altyapısı özelliklerine erişimi denetleen bir örnek ayarıdır.
Azure SQL Yönetilen Örneği aşağıdaki üç güncelleştirme ilkesi sunar:
- SQL Server 2025 güncelleştirme ilkesi: İç veritabanı biçimi SQL Server 2025 ile uyumlu olduğundan örnek yalnızca SQL Server 2025'te kullanılabilen SQL altyapısı özelliklerini kullanabilir.
- SQL Server 2022 güncelleştirme ilkesi: İç veritabanı biçimi SQL Server 2022 ile uyumlu olduğundan örnek yalnızca SQL Server 2022'de kullanılabilen SQL altyapısı özelliklerini kullanabilir.
- Always-up-to-date güncelleştirme ilkesi: Örnek, Azure'da kullanıma sunulduğu anda tüm SQL altyapısı özelliklerine erişebilir. İç veritabanı biçimi artık en son SQL Server sürümüyle uyumlu değildir ve bunun yerine yeni sunulan her özellik ile birlikte gelişir.
Önemli
- Yapılandırılan güncelleştirme ilkesinden bağımsız olarak, tüm örnekler SQL altyapısında değişiklik gerektirmeyen güncelleştirmeleri ve özellikleri almaya devam eder. Örneğin, alanlar arası yedeklilik ve örnek durdurma ve başlatma.
- SQL Server 2022 güncelleştirme ilkesi, mevcut ve yeni dağıtılan tüm örnekler için varsayılan güncelleştirme ilkesidir.
SQL Server 2025 güncelleştirme ilkesi
Uyarı
SQL Server 2025 güncelleştirme ilkesinin Always-up-to-date olarak değiştirilmesi şu anda geçici olarak devre dışı bırakılmıştır.
SQL Server 2025 güncelleştirme ilkesi, veritabanı biçiminizi SQL Server 2025 (17.x) ile hizalar.
SQL Server 2025 güncelleştirme ilkesini kullandığınızda aşağıdaki noktaları göz önünde bulundurun:
- İç veritabanı biçiminiz SQL Server 2025 (17.x) ile uyumlu kalır.
- SQL Server 2025 (17.x) için kullanılabilen en son güncelleştirmelerin tümünü alırsınız.
- veritabanınızı Azure SQL Yönetilen Örneği'dan SQL Server 2025'e (17.x)
de depolayabilirsiniz. - SQL Server 2025 (17.x) ile Azure SQL Yönetilen Örneği arasında gerçek zamanlı veri çoğaltma, çift yönlü yük devretme ve olağanüstü durum kurtarma için link yapılandırabilirsiniz.
- Always-up-to-date güncelleştirme ilkesiyle Azure SQL Yönetilen Örneği için kullanılabilen en son SQL altyapısı özelliklerinden ve avantajlarından bazılarına erişiminiz olmayabilir.
- SQL Server 2025 güncelleştirme ilkesi, SQL Server 2025 (17.x) temel desteğinin sonuna kadar kullanılabilir. Bu süre sonunda, SQL Server 2025 güncelleştirme ilkesine sahip örneklerin güncelleştirme politikası, o anda mevcut olan en son ana SQL Server sürümüne karşılık gelen güncelleştirme politikasına otomatik olarak güncellenir.
SQL Server 2022 güncelleştirme ilkesi
SQL Server 2022 güncelleştirme ilkesi, veritabanı biçiminizi SQL Server 2022 ile hizalar.
SQL Server 2022 güncelleştirme ilkesini kullandığınızda aşağıdaki noktaları göz önünde bulundurun:
- SQL Server 2022 güncelleştirme ilkesi, mevcut ve yeni dağıtılan tüm örnekler için varsayılan güncelleştirme ilkesidir.
- İç veritabanı biçiminiz SQL Server 2022 ile uyumlu kalır.
- SQL Server 2022 için kullanılabilen en son güncelleştirmelerin tümünü alırsınız.
- Azure SQL Yönetilen Örneği'dan SQL Server 2022'ye depolayabilirsiniz.
- SQL Server 2022 ile Azure SQL Yönetilen Örneği arasında gerçek zamanlı veri çoğaltma, çift yönlü yük devretme ve olağanüstü durum kurtarma için link yapılandırabilirsiniz.
- Always-up-to-date güncelleştirme ilkesiyle Azure SQL Yönetilen Örneği için kullanılabilen en son SQL altyapısı özelliklerinden ve avantajlarından bazılarına erişiminiz olmayabilir.
- SQL Server 2022 güncelleştirme ilkesi, SQL Server 2022 için ana akım desteğin sonuna kadar kullanılabilir. Bu noktada, SQL Server 2022 güncelleştirme ilkesine sahip örnekler için, güncelleştirme ilkesi, o anda mevcut olan en son yayımlanan ana SQL Server sürümüne karşılık gelen güncelleştirme ilkesine otomatik olarak güncellenir.
Her zaman güncel güncelleştirme ilkesi
Always-up-to-date güncelleştirme ilkesi, örneğinizi Azure SQL Yönetilen Örneği için kullanılabilen tüm en son özellikleri ve güncelleştirmeleri alacak şekilde yapılandırır.
Always-up-to-date güncelleştirme ilkesini kullandığınızda aşağıdaki noktaları göz önünde bulundurun:
- Azure SQL Yönetilen Örneği için sunulan tüm yeni özellikleri ve avantajları kullanabilirsiniz.
- Always-up-to-date ilkesini etkinleştirdikten sonra SQL Server 2022 veya SQL Server 2025 güncelleştirme ilkesine geri dönemezsiniz.
- Veritabanınızı SQL Server 2022 veya SQL Server 2025 (17.x) sürümüne geri yükleme yeteneği ve örneğiniz ile SQL Server 2022 veya SQL Server 2025 (17.x) arasında link özelliğiyle çift yönlü hata kurtarma gibi SQL Server 2022 veya SQL Server 2025 (17.x) ile veritabanı formatı hizalamasının sağladığı bazı avantajları kaybedersiniz.
Özellik karşılaştırması
Aşağıdaki tabloda yalnızca belirlenen güncelleştirme ilkesine sahip örnekler için kullanılabilen tüm özellikler listelenmiştir:
Aşağıdaki özellikler yapılandırılan güncelleştirme ilkesinden etkilenir:
-
Otomatik yedeklemeler ve yalnızca kopyalama yedeklemeleri:
- SQL Server 2022 güncelleştirme ilkesiyle yapılandırılan örneklerden alınan veritabanı yedeklemelerini SQL Server 2022 veya Always-up-to-date güncelleştirme ilkesiyle yapılandırılmış örneklere geri yükleyebilirsiniz.
- SQL Server 2025 güncelleştirme ilkesiyle yapılandırılmış örneklerden alınan veritabanı yedeklerini, SQL Server 2025 veya Güncel kalmaya devam eden güncelleştirme ilkesiyle yapılandırılmış örneklere geri yükleyebilirsiniz.
- Always-up-to-date güncelleştirme ilkesiyle yapılandırılmış örneklerden alınan veritabanı yedeklemelerini yalnızca Always-up-to-date güncelleştirme ilkesiyle yapılandırılmış örneklere geri yükleyebilirsiniz.
-
Managed Instance bağlantısı:
- Yalnızca SQL Server 2022 güncelleştirme ilkesine sahip örnekler SQL Yönetilen Örneği'dan SQL Server 2022'ye bağlantı kurabilir veya SQL Server 2022'den SQL Yönetilen Örneği'e geri dönebilir.
- Yalnızca SQL Server 2025 güncelleştirme ilkesine sahip örnekler SQL Yönetilen Örneği'den SQL Server 2025'e (17.x) bağlantı kurabilir veya SQL Server 2025'ten (17.x) SQL Yönetilen Örneği'a geri dönebilir.
- Veritabanı kopyalama ve taşıma: Veritabanlarını yalnızca eşleşen veya daha yüksek sürüme sahip güncelleştirme ilkelerine sahip örneklere kopyalayıp taşıyabilirsiniz. Veritabanının daha düşük sürüm güncelleştirme ilkesine sahip bir örneğe kopyalanması veya taşınması desteklenmez.
- Yük devretme grupları: Yük devretme grubundaki örneklerin güncelleştirme ilkeleri eşleşmelidir.
Hangi güncelleştirme ilkesi seçileceği?
SQL Server 2022 veya SQL Server 2025 güncelleştirme ilkesini gerektiren belirli bir özelliğe bağımlı değilseniz, Always-up-to-date güncelleştirme ilkesini kullanmanızı öneririz. Always-up-to-date güncelleştirme ilkesi size Azure SQL Yönetilen Örneği için en son özellikleri ve avantajları sağlar. En son özellikler doğrudan sizinle ilgili olmasa da, genellikle iş yükünüz için yararlı olabilecek performans, güvenlik ve güvenilirlik iyileştirmeleri vardır.
SQL Server 2022 veya SQL Server 2025 kullanıyorsanız, mevzuat uyumluluğu, sözleşme yükümlülükleri veya işletmeniz için önemli diğer nedenlerle veritabanlarını SQL Yönetilen Örneği'tan SQL Server'a kopyalamak yerine, genellikle benzer hedeflere veritabanı dışa/içeri aktarma, işlem çoğaltması gibi diğer özellikler veya Azure Data Factory gibi hizmetleri kullanarak ulaşabilirsiniz. Bu alternatif yöntemlerden birini kullanarak Always-up-to-date güncelleştirme ilkesini SQL Yönetilen Örneği kullanarak iş gereksinimlerinizi karşılamaya devam edebilirsiniz.
Çözümünüzün hangi gereksinimleri karşıladığından emin değilseniz zamanınızı ayırıp SQL Server 2022 veya SQL Server 2025 güncelleştirme ilkesiyle başlayın. daha sonra her zaman Always-up-to-date güncelleştirme ilkesine geçebilirsiniz.
Farklı ortamlar için farklı güncelleştirme ilkeleri de kullanabilirsiniz. Örneğin, Always-up-to-date güncelleştirme ilkesini kullanarak en son özelliklerden yararlanırken yük devretme senaryoları için SQL Server 2022 ile uyumluluğu sağlamak için üretim ortamınızdaki SQL Server 2022 güncelleştirme ilkesini kullanın.
Mevcut örnekler
Mevcut bir örnek için Azure portalı, PowerShell> Azure CLI veya REST API'sini kullanarak Always-up-to-date güncelleştirme ilkesini etkinleştirebilirsiniz.
Dikkat
- SQL Server 2022 güncelleştirme ilkesi tüm mevcut ve yeni örnekler için varsayılan olarak etkinleştirilir. Güncelleştirme ilkesini SQL Server 2025 veya Always-up-to-date olarak değiştirdiğinizde, iç veritabanı biçimi kalıcı olarak yükseltilir. Güncelleştirme ilkesini SQL Server 2022 olarak değiştiremezsiniz ve artık SQL Server 2022 güncelleştirme ilkesini gerektiren özellikleri ve avantajları kullanamazsınız.
- SQL Server 2025 güncelleştirme ilkesinin Always-up-to-date olarak değiştirilmesi şu anda geçici olarak devre dışı bırakılmıştır.
Azure portalında var olan bir örneğin güncelleştirme ilkesini değiştirmek için şu adımları izleyin:
Ayarlar'ın altında Bakım ve güncelleştirmeler'i seçin.
Her zaman up-totarih güncelleştirme ilkesini etkinleştirmek için baloncuğu seçin:
Değişikliklerinizi kaydetmek için Güncelleştirme ilkesi değişikliğini onayla açılır penceresinde Evet'i seçin. Always-up-to-date güncelleştirme ilkesi etkinleştirildikten sonra SQL Server 2022 güncelleştirme ilkesi artık kullanılamaz.
Yeni örnekler
SQL Server 2022 güncelleştirme ilkesi varsayılan olarak etkin olsa da, Azure portal, PowerShell, Azure CLI veya REST API kullanarak örneğinizi oluştururken SQL Server 2025 veya Always-up-to-date ilkesini seçebilirsiniz.
Önemli
Zaman içinde değişebilecek sistem varsayılanlarına güvenmemek için dağıtım şablonlarınıza güncelleştirme ilkesi yapılandırması eklediğinizden emin olun.
Azure portalında SQL Server 2025 veya Always-up-to-date ilkesiyle yeni bir SQL yönetilen örneği oluşturmak için şu adımları izleyin:
aka.ms/azuresqlhub konumundaki
Azure SQL hub'ına gidin. Azure SQL Yönetilen Örneği altında SQL yönetilen örnekleri öğesini seçerek SQL yönetilen örnekleri bölmesini açın.
SQL yönetilen örnekleri bölmesinde + Oluştur'u ve ardından SQL yönetilen örneği teklifini seçerek SQL yönetilen örneği oluştur sayfasını açın.
Create Azure SQL Yönetilen Örneği sayfasında şu adımları izleyin:
Örneğinizin ayrıntılarını doldurun. Yeni bir SQL yönetilen örneği oluşturmanın tam adımları için bkz. Quickstart: Create Azure SQL Yönetilen Örneği.
Ek ayarlar sekmesinde, SQL altyapısı güncelleştirmeleri altında, SQL yönetilen örneğinizin kullanmasını istediğiniz ilkeyi seçin( örneğin, SQL Server 2025 veya Always-up-to-date ilkesi:
Yeni örneğinizi oluşturmadan önce Gözden Geçir ve oluştur sekmesindeki İlkeyi güncelleştir'in altında belirlenen ilkeyi onaylayın.
Güncelleştirme ilkesini denetleme
Azure portalını veya Transact-SQL (T-SQL) kullanarak geçerli güncelleştirme ilkesini de kontrol edebilirsiniz.
Azure portalında geçerli güncelleştirme ilkesini denetlemek için SQL yönetilen örneğiniz kaynağınıza gidin. Kaynak menüsündeki Güncelleştirmeler ve bakım altındaki Güncelleştirmeilkesi alanını denetleyin.
Serverproperty T-SQL komutunu da kullanabilirsiniz:
select serverproperty('ProductUpdateType')
ProductUpdateType için aşağıdaki değerler, geçerli örneğin güncelleştirme ilkesini belirtir.
-
CU: Güncelleştirmeler, ilgili ana SQL Server sürümü (SQL Server 2022 veya SQL Server 2025 güncelleştirme ilkesi) için toplu güncelleştirmeler (CU) aracılığıyla dağıtılır -
Continuous: Yeni özellikler, SQL Server yayın temposundan bağımsız olarak kullanıma sunulduğunda Azure SQL Yönetilen Örneği'a sağlanır (Her zaman güncel güncelleme politikası)